Overview
Georgia (the country, not the US state) has become Eastern Europe's darling—though it's technically in the Caucasus and could claim Asian identity equally. Tbilisi's dramatic topography, thermal baths, and wine culture create a base that's drawn a significant nomad community.
The wine tradition—8,000 years old, using qvevri clay vessels—produces distinctive orange wines that have become globally fashionable. The food (khachapuri cheese bread, khinkali dumplings) is famously satisfying. The hospitality culture is intense and genuine.
Visa-free access for one year to most nationalities created ideal conditions for remote workers. Costs remain very favorable despite rising with popularity. The Caucasus mountains and the Black Sea coast provide nature access. Georgia has earned its reputation as one of the world's best nomad destinations.
